Moneyline Bets
Moneyline Bets are the simplest form of ice hockey wagering. Here, we just need to pick the team we believe will win the game outright.
- It’s straightforward and feels like a welcoming start for anyone looking to dive into the excitement of ice hockey betting.
- We don’t have to worry about point spreads or complex calculations; it’s all about choosing the victor.

Over/Under
When we place an Over/Under bet, we’re predicting whether the total goals scored by both teams will be above or below a set number. It’s a thrilling way to engage with the game, especially when we’re among fellow fans who share our passion for ice hockey.
Unlike the straightforward Moneyline, where we simply pick a winner, Over/Under allows us to focus on the game’s dynamic flow, regardless of which team comes out on top.

Puck Line
In our exploration of ice hockey betting, let’s delve into the Puck Line, which adds an exciting twist by involving point spreads similar to other sports.
Unlike the straightforward Moneyline, where we simply pick the winner, the Puck Line introduces a handicap, usually set at 1.5 goals. This means the favored team must win by more than that spread, creating a thrilling challenge for us.

Period Bets
Period Bets offer a unique way to engage with games by allowing wagers on the outcome of individual periods. This adds an extra layer of intricacy to betting strategies, as bettors can focus on one period at a time and enjoy the nuances of the game. It’s like participating in a shared challenge, where the excitement of each 20-minute segment brings the community of bettors together.
Types of Period Bets:
-
Moneyline Bets:
- Bet on which team will lead at the end of a specific period.
- Use knowledge of team dynamics and performance trends for informed decisions.
-
Puck Line Bets:
- Similar to spread betting, but applied to individual periods.
- Assess how well a team is likely to perform in a shorter timeframe.
-
Prop Bets:
- Focus on specific outcomes within each period.
- Include bets on events like the first team to score or the number of penalties.

Parlays
Parlays offer the thrill of combining multiple bets into a single wager, promising higher payouts if all selections are correct. In the world of ice hockey, we can mix and match:
- Moneyline bets
- Puck Line bets
- Prop Bets
This approach not only adds excitement but also deepens our sense of community as we share our multi-faceted strategies with fellow fans.
Crafting a Parlay:
- Choose a Moneyline Bet: Opt for a solid favorite to increase the chances of a win.
- Select a Puck Line Bet: Capture a more dynamic point spread for potential higher returns.
- Add a Prop Bet: Highlight a specific player’s performance to add a unique twist.
The challenge lies in each component needing to hit, but when they do, the rewards can be substantial.
